It works like this: You bid the highest amount you would be prepared to go, i.e.: £75. But the current amount only goes up by one increment, so your highest bid wont be shown or known by anyone else. When the auction closes the person who put in the highest bid gets it at the final amount. So not nessarily their highest bid. Hence it's a 'blind,' auction.
